About The John Sessarago Sporting Scholarships


This scholarship is named for John Sessarago – long-time Â鶹ÊÓƵteacher, mentor and coach who passed away in 2024.


John (affectionately known by everyone as Sess) began teaching at Â鶹ÊÓƵin 1988 and spent so much of his extra time on the sports field: coaching, mentoring, and growing both athletic ability and self-belief.


He was, sometimes simultaneously, Primary School teacher, Debating Coach, College Photographer, Videographer, Secondary Physical Education Teacher, Marketing and Promotions team member, Australian World Youth Athletics Coach, Rugby Coach, Touch Coach, and Athletics ‘tragic’.


The College is indebted to his service, his impact, his generosity - and this scholarship matters to us, it keeps his legacy alive for perpetuity. 

Eligible Students


The John Sessarago Sporting Scholarship is available for students entering Year 7 or Year 10 in 2026.


Candidates must be competing at (or progressing towards) State, National or the highest possible level in at least one sporting activity (team or individual) that is offered in the Â鶹ÊÓƵCollege sports program.


Speed, Power and Strength Assessment


To be eligible for a Sport Performance Scholarship, all athletes are required to complete a Speed, Power and Strength assessment on the day of interview.


Sessions may take place individually or in small groups. Assessment items may include (but not limited to):

  • 40m sprint
  • vertical jump
  • standing long jump
  • beep test
  • Illinois agility test
  • push ups (1min)
  • sit ups (1min),
  • throw test
  • grip strength.
